UNITED STATES
SECURITIES AND EXCHANGE COMMISSION
Washington, D.C. 20549
FORM 13F
FORM 13F COVER PAGE
Report for the Calendar Year or Quarter Ended: March 31, 2000
Check here if Amendment: ___; Amendment Number: ___
This Amendment (Check only one.) ___ is a restatement.
___ adds new holdings entries.
Institutional Investment Manager Filing this Report:
Name: ICM Asset Management, Inc.
Address: W. 601 Main Avenue, Suite 600
Spokane WA 99201
Form 13F File Number: 28-03766
The institutional investment manager filing this report and the person
by whom it is signed hereby represent that all information contained
herein is true, correct and complete, and that it is understood that
all required items, statements, schedules, lists and tables, are
considered integral parts of this Form.
Person Signing this Report on Behalf of Reporting Manager:
Name: Robert J. Law
Title: Sr. Vice President
Phone: (509) 455-3588)
Signature, Place and Date of Signing:
Robert J. Law Spokane, WA 05-04-00
[Signature] [City, State] [Date]
Report Type (Check only one.):
_X__ 13F HOLDINGS REPORT. (Check here if all holdings of this
reporting manager are reported in this report.)
___ 13F NOTICE. (Check here if no holdings reported are in this
report, and all holdings are reported by other reporting manager(s).)
___ 13F COMBINATION REPORT. (Check here if a portion of the holdings for
this reporting manager are reported in this report and a portion are
reported by other reporting manager(s).)
Form 13F File Number Name
29-03766 ICM Asset Management, Inc.
[Repeat as necessary.]
<PAGE>
Form 13F SUMMARY PAGE
Report Summary:
Number of Other Included Managers: 0
Form 13F Information Table Entry Total: 179
Form 13F Information Table Value Total: 1,297,356
List of Other Included Managers:
Provide a numbered list of the name(s) and Form 13F file number(s) of all
institutional investment managers with respect to which this report is
filed, other than the manager filing this report.
[If there are no entries in this list, state "NONE" and omit the column
headings and list entries.] None
[Repeat as necessary.]
<PAGE>
<TABLE>
ICM Asset Management, Inc.
FORM 13F
March 31, 2000
Voting Authority
--------------------------
Value Shares/ Sh/ Put/ Invstmt Other
Name of Issuer Title of class CUSIP (x$1000) Prn Amt Prn Call Dscretn Managers Sole Shared None
- ------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S> <C> <C> <C> <C> <C> <C> <C> <C> <C> <C> <C>
O'Sullivan Ind 12% Pfd pfd 67104Q205 178 318100 SH Sole 158500 159600
A T&T Corp com 001957109 2735 48576 SH Sole 48426 150
ABC-NACO Inc com 000752105 11576 1323005 SH Sole 725055 597950
Abaxis Inc com 002567105 690 82400 SH Sole 82400
Abbott Laboratories com 002824100 3877 110172 SH Sole 104872 5300
Adac Laboratories com 005313200 21917 1594000 SH Sole 937550 656450
Air Products & Chemicals com 009158106 1915 67350 SH Sole 64350 3000
Albertsons Inc com 013104104 3273 106008 SH Sole 100408 5600
Alpha Microsystems com 020903100 289 50000 SH Sole 50000
American Express com 025816109 406 2725 SH Sole 2525 200
American Hm Prod Co com 026609107 444 8267 SH Sole 8267
American Intl Group Inc com 026874107 7338 67017 SH Sole 61637 5380
Analogy Inc com 032659104 79 32500 SH Sole 32500
Angelica com 034663104 690 69400 SH Sole 69400
Anheuser Busch Cos Inc com 035229103 2032 32650 SH Sole 32650
Atlantic Richfield com 048825103 3285 38650 SH Sole 34550 4100
Aura Systems Inc com 051526101 4658 12258990 SH Sole 11266990 992000
Auto Data Processing com 053015103 2678 55500 SH Sole 55300 200
Avista Corp com 05379B107 284 6973 SH Sole 6973
Avnet Inc com 053807103 1432 22725 SH Sole 22625 100
BP Amoco Plc ADR com 055622104 1847 34678 SH Sole 34678
Bank of America Corp com 060505104 2942 56096 SH Sole 51033 5063
Baxter Int'l Inc com 071813109 276 4400 SH Sole 4400
Bedford Property Investors com 076446301 16348 1017767 SH Sole 621867 395900
Bergen Brunswig com 083739102 2820 417833 SH Sole 362883 54950
Beverly Enterprises com 087851309 20955 5682653 SH Sole 3392878 2289775
Bristol Myers com 110122108 847 14600 SH Sole 10800 3800
Building Material Hldg Corp com 120113105 11851 1307700 SH Sole 626100 681600
Burlington Resources com 122014103 2412 65198 SH Sole 64098 1100
Cabot Corp com 127055101 39628 1299293 SH Sole 767093 532200
Cabot Oil & Gas Corp Cl A com 127097103 20332 1125650 SH Sole 656600 469050
Calgon Carbon Corp com 129603106 24827 3783238 SH Sole 2195238 1588000
California Culinary Academy In com 129905105 77 15000 SH Sole 15000
Casey's General Stores Inc com 147528103 26187 2408030 SH Sole 1424830 983200
Casino Data Systems com 147583108 601 117300 SH Sole 117300
Catalina Lighting Inc com 148864108 95 20000 SH Sole 20000
Centennial Healthcare Corp com 150937100 78 15000 SH Sole 15000
Charming Shoppes com 161133103 35424 6228421 SH Sole 3750671 2477750
Chevron Corp com 166751107 455 4917 SH Sole 4917
Cisco Systems com 17275R102 6071 78520 SH Sole 72720 5800
Coca Cola Co com 191216100 318 6771 SH Sole 5621 1150
Colgate-Palmolive com 194162103 1457 25850 SH Sole 19450 6400
Computer Sciences Corp com 205363104 2421 30600 SH Sole 27500 3100
Corning Inc com 219350105 931 4800 SH Sole 3400 1400
Crescent Real Estate Equities com 225756105 5391 308055 SH Sole 179955 128100
Crown Crafts Inc com 228309100 122 92900 SH Sole 92900
Detour Magazine Inc com 250672102 1799 3202000 SH Sole 3202000
Duke Power com 264399106 1780 33900 SH Sole 33700 200
EOG Resources Inc com 26875P101 15463 729800 SH Sole 381200 348600
Electronic Data Systems com 285661104 2017 31425 SH Sole 31425
Eli Lilly & Co com 532457108 1223 19527 SH Sole 16027 3500
Elite Logistics com 28660B107 453 125000 SH Sole 125000
Emagin com 29076N107 208 10000 SH Sole 10000
Emerson Elec com 291011104 3820 71900 SH Sole 69650 2250
Engelhard Corp com 292845104 34929 2309370 SH Sole 1338520 970850
Exxon Mobil Corp com 30231G102 953 12230 SH Sole 11454 776
Federal Nat'l Mtge com 313586109 4603 81375 SH Sole 74975 6400
First Industrial Rlty-REIT com 32054K103 6926 254150 SH Sole 99600 154550
First Security Corp com 336294103 216 17996 SH Sole 17434 562
Flow Int'l Inc com 343468104 16664 1418200 SH Sole 729900 688300
Forest Oil Corp com 346091606 16682 1570025 SH Sole 964025 606000
Fusion Networks Holdings Inc com 449391309 309 34800 SH Sole 34800
GTE Corp com 362320103 3515 49506 SH Sole 45458 4048
Gannett Co com 364730101 4409 62650 SH Sole 58000 4650
Gart Sports Company com 366630101 264 42200 SH Sole 42200
General Electric com 369604103 3239 20816 SH Sole 19586 1230
Goodrich (B.F.) Co com 382388106 1619 56450 SH Sole 55750 700
Grey Wolf Inc com 397888108 694 176200 SH Sole 78150 98050
HS Resources Inc com 404297103 19019 900321 SH Sole 486993 413328
Halliburton Co com 406216101 2784 67700 SH Sole 63600 4100
Harman International com 413086109 5972 99527 SH Sole 87427 12100
Hewlett-Packard com 428236103 4029 30320 SH Sole 28220 2100
Hologic Inc com 436440101 4326 545050 SH Sole 440250 104800
IL Tool Works Inc com 452308109 646 11700 SH Sole 10800 900
IRI Int'l Corp com 45004F107 14815 1569750 SH Sole 884950 684800
Imagematrix Corp com 451921100 4 20170 SH Sole 20170
Ingram Micro Inc Cl A com 457153104 863 56100 SH Sole 55250 850
Input/Output Inc com 457652105 3159 515681 SH Sole 432456 83225
Insight Health Services Corp com 45766Q101 352 42000 SH Sole 42000
Int'l Rectifier Corp com 460254105 18028 472856 SH Sole 303831 169025
Intel Corp com 458140100 8260 62602 SH Sole 57102 5500
Interdent Inc com 45865R109 3844 750086 SH Sole 750086
Interface Inc com 458665106 16422 3864074 SH Sole 2252174 1611900
Itron Inc com 465741106 205 29500 SH Sole 29500
John H Harland Co com 412693103 13325 987042 SH Sole 549667 437375
Johnson & Johnson com 478160104 4319 61485 SH Sole 60335 1150
K2 Inc com 482732104 14877 1874323 SH Sole 1145323 729000
Keycorp com 493267108 244 12820 SH Sole 12820
Keystone Automotive Inds Inc com 49338N109 458 78000 SH Sole 78000
LabOne Inc New com 50540L105 1942 293125 SH Sole 187100 106025
Lechters Inc com 523238103 2139 1316350 SH Sole 953950 362400
Lion Inc com 53620L102 42 50000 SH Sole 50000
Louisiana Pacific Corp com 546347105 9477 683050 SH Sole 480050 203000
Lucent Technologies Inc com 549463107 3163 51633 SH Sole 50339 1294
MN Mining & Mfg com 604059105 2241 25300 SH Sole 25250 50
Magnetek Inc. com 559424106 19119 2124322 SH Sole 1221972 902350
Mandalay Resort Group com 562567107 24758 1467150 SH Sole 834800 632350
Manor Care Inc com 564055101 25574 1894400 SH Sole 1065100 829300
Marine Drilling Co Inc com 568240204 16100 586800 SH Sole 293400 293400
Material Sciences Corp com 576674105 6930 513300 SH Sole 300300 213000
McDermott Int'l Inc com 580037109 13170 1433444 SH Sole 864244 569200
McDonalds Corp com 580135101 4270 114250 SH Sole 107050 7200
Mediaone Group Inc com 58440J104 3746 46250 SH Sole 41000 5250
Medtronic Inc com 585055106 5298 102998 SH Sole 96598 6400
Merck & Co com 589331107 3612 58140 SH Sole 54440 3700
Michaels Stores com 594087108 30484 748078 SH Sole 456628 291450
Microsoft com 594918104 533 5021 SH Sole 5021
Milacron Inc com 598709103 29930 2073050 SH Sole 1243000 830050
Mission West Properties com 605203108 421 49200 SH Sole 24800 24400
Molex Inc com 608554101 934 15903 SH Sole 12935 2968
Morrison Knudsen Corp com 61844A109 15249 2067650 SH Sole 1255450 812200
Motorola Inc com 620076109 1825 12500 SH Sole 10350 2150
Nabors Industries Inc com 629568106 17975 463120 SH Sole 266590 196530
Netivation.Com Inc com 64115R108 544 88800 SH Sole 88800
Nicor Inc com 654086107 1341 40700 SH Sole 38700 2000
Nisource Inc com 65473P105 1545 91555 SH Sole 84555 7000
Noble Affiliates Inc com 654894104 2776 84600 SH Sole 80600 4000
Nordstrom Inc com 655664100 1954 66250 SH Sole 60950 5300
OEA Inc com 670826106 96 10000 SH Sole 10000
Officemax Inc com 67622M108 5080 781600 SH Sole 666450 115150
OmniCare Inc com 681904108 23175 1921250 SH Sole 1119500 801750
Oracle Corp com 68389X105 9215 118048 SH Sole 108378 9670
Outback Steakhouse Inc com 689899102 19558 610000 SH Sole 325450 284550
Pactiv Corporation com 695257105 24722 2845650 SH Sole 1664700 1180950
Pennzoil Co com 709323109 22582 2163573 SH Sole 1335136 828436
Pepsico com 713448108 2173 62294 SH Sole 54694 7600
Petco Animal Supplies Inc com 716016100 26007 2190060 SH Sole 1270410 919650
Pfizer Inc com 717081103 208 5700 SH Sole 5700
Precision Castparts com 740189105 33403 915150 SH Sole 551900 363250
Proctor & Gamble Co com 742718109 3848 68100 SH Sole 63900 4200
Qualcomm Inc com 747525103 478 3200 SH Sole 3200
R & B Falcon Corp com 74912E101 5970 303250 SH Sole 261700 41550
RTI Int'l Metals com 74973W107 19343 2194936 SH Sole 1273036 921900
Recoton Corp com 756268108 850 72000 SH Sole 72000
Regis Corp com 758932107 21815 1472750 SH Sole 873950 598800
Rollins Truck Leasing Corp com 775741101 13318 1578387 SH Sole 860062 718325
SVI Holdings Inc com 784872103 2547 257900 SH Sole 257900
Sara Lee Corp com 803111103 1886 104800 SH Sole 98000 6800
Schlumberger ltd com 806857108 3928 51350 SH Sole 48450 2900
Semiconductor Laser Intl Crp com 816638100 69 55000 SH Sole 55000
Sepragen Corp- Class A com 817316102 992 666665 SH Sole 666665
Shurgard Storage Ctr-REIT com 82567D104 18054 691050 SH Sole 363900 327150
Softnet Systems com 833964109 3947 134950 SH Sole 69650 65300
Soligen Technologies Inc. com 83423G109 1086 2102586 SH Sole 2102586
Sonosite Inc com 83568G104 7923 238271 SH Sole 157568 80703
St Jude Medical Inc com 790849103 5273 204275 SH Sole 180725 23550
Steris Corp com 859152100 13854 1351600 SH Sole 883900 467700
Sunrise Medical Inc com 867910101 16306 2608901 SH Sole 1630851 978050
Superior Energy Services Inc com 868157108 8021 822700 SH Sole 314450 508250
Swissray Intl Inc com 871016200 287 85000 SH Sole 85000
Systems & Computer Tech Corp com 871873105 12106 517900 SH Sole 318850 199050
Telxon Corp com 879700102 19193 1092850 SH Sole 511150 581700
Tenet Healthcare Corp com 88033G100 4076 175300 SH Sole 168050 7250
Terex Corp com 880779103 17640 1227150 SH Sole 705050 522100
Tetra Technologies Inc com 88162F105 483 36100 SH Sole 36100
Texaco Inc com 881694103 3390 63070 SH Sole 58570 4500
Titanium Metals Corp com 888339108 8624 1971188 SH Sole 1162488 808700
Toys 'R' Us com 892335100 20113 1357837 SH Sole 680387 677450
Transocean Sedco Forex Inc com 893817106 216 4211 SH Sole 3651 560
Tyco International Ltd com 902120106 1304 26012 SH Sole 23712 2300
U.S. Wireless Corporation com 90339C106 1297 41850 SH Sole 41850
US Bancorp com 902973106 300 13728 SH Sole 13065 663
US Oncology Inc com 90338W103 989 219854 SH Sole 138281 81573
UST Inc com 902911106 1333 85300 SH Sole 85100 200
Universal Forest Products com 913543104 1432 115700 SH Sole 33250 82450
Veterinary Centers of America com 925514101 23582 1715055 SH Sole 979155 735900
Vishay Intertechnology com 928298108 17204 309283 SH Sole 182624 126659
Wal-Mart Stores Inc com 931142103 1158 20487 SH Sole 20487
Washington Mutual Inc com 939322103 1793 67665 SH Sole 67465 200
Weatherford Int'l com 947074100 16805 287273 SH Sole 132859 154414
Williams Co com 969457100 498 11327 SH Sole 11327
Windemere-Durable Hldgs com 973411101 27244 1847058 SH Sole 1045208 801850
Xerox Corp com 984121103 1011 38900 SH Sole 38800 100
York Research Corp com 987048105 232 137450 SH Sole 137450
</TABLE>